FEDERAL TAKEOVER OF ELECTIONS
The SPEAKER pro tempore. The Chair recognizes the gentlewoman from
North Carolina (Ms. Foxx) for 5 minutes.
Ms. FOXX. Madam Speaker, Washington Democrats have become desperate
to shield their slim majorities in the House and Senate; so desperate,
in fact, that they are willing to silence millions of Americans by
orchestrating a Federal takeover of elections.
Look no further than H.R. 1 and H.R. 4. These pieces of legislation
are the ones Americans should be concerned about.
{time} 1030
Madam Speaker, all Washington Democrats have done is operate off
their own manufactured hysteria.
Thanks to ranking member Rodney Davis of the Committee on House
Administration, we have the facts on why the Democrats' narrative is
wrong.
2020 saw the highest voter turnout in 120 years, and according to
Pew, 94 percent said it is easy to vote. There is clearly no widespread
``voter suppression'' issue in this country.
Georgia's new ``voter suppression law'' has more days of early in-
person voting than New York.
Texas' ``voter suppression law'' ends pandemic exceptions like
universal drive-thru voting and 24-hour voting. Neither existed in
Texas before 2020. Neither widely exists even in blue States.
When it comes to abolishing the filibuster, there are even more
facts.
The filibuster prevents Federal laws swinging wildly with every
election.
If the filibuster is taken away, millions of citizens and entire
States would be silenced.
Senator Schumer's push is not a response to the 2020 election or new
State laws.
As early as 2019 and August 2020, Senator Schumer was already
discussing abolishing the filibuster, but only if he won control.
